publicstaticStringjoinList(List<String>list){StringBuilderresult=newStringBuilder();for(Stringstr:list){result.append(str);if(list.indexOf(str)!=list.size()-1){result.append(", ");}}returnresult.toString();} 1. 2. 3. 4. 5. 6. 7. 8. 9. 10. 关系图 下面是一个使用 mermaid 语法绘...
方法一:使用String.join() // 使用 String.join() 方法拼接字符串StringcombinedString=String.join(", ",stringList); 1. 2. 在这段代码中,String.join()方法用于将stringList中的所有字符串以指定的分隔符拼接在一起。在这里我们使用了逗号和空格", "作为分隔符。 方法二:使用StringBuilder // 使用 StringB...
Java字符串拼接的优雅方式 格式化:String.format(“我是%s小学的学生,我喜欢%s”,"阳光","太阳"); MessageFormat.format("hello,{0}. I am {1}.", arg0, arg1) 数组拼接 :String.join("_", list) Java字符串拼接的优雅方式 格式化:String.format(“我是%s小学的学生,我喜欢%s”,"阳光","太阳"); M...
public class TestJoin { public static void main(String[] args) { List<String> list = new ArrayList<>(); list.add("111"); list.add("222"); list.add("333"); list.add("444"); String str = String.join("/",list); System.out.println(str); // 111/222/333/444 } }...
1、没有用String.join代码: 代码语言:javascript 代码运行次数:0 /** * 上传文件 * * @param multipartFiles 待上传文件 * @return 上传到OSS的地址 * @throws BusinessException 异常 */publicStringupload(List<MultipartFile>multipartFiles)throws BusinessException{String uploadResult="";boolean flag=true;try...
static public String join(List<String> list, String conjunction) { StringBuilder sb = new StringBuilder(); boolean first = true; for (String item : list) { if (first) first = false; else sb.append(conjunction); sb.append(item); } return sb.toString(); } ..但是如果类似的东西已经是...
String str = String.join(",", list);// StringUtils.join(list, ",");System.out.println("String.join() 转化后的字符串 : " + str);} 打印输出结果:String.join() 转化后的字符串 : 张三,李四,王五,赵六 方式三: Collctors.joining()将分隔符、前缀和后缀作为参数。此方法将列表转换为具有给定...
如: public static void main(String[] args) { List<Integer> list = Arrays.asList(1, 2, 1, 1, 1); boolean anyMatch = list.stream().anyMatch(f -> f == (1)); boolean allMatch = list.stream().allMatch(f -> f == (1)); boolean noneMatch = list.stream().noneMatch(f -> ...
1.使用StringUtils工具类List转String public static void main(String[] args) { // 构造list List<String> list = Arrays.asList("张三", "李四", "王五", "赵六"); String join = StringUtils.join(list, ","); System.out.println("结果:"+join); ...